Each consisted of two parcels: one, an Integrated Fire Control Area, which housed radar and computer systems used to track enemy aircraft and guide missiles to their targets; the other, a Launcher Area at least 1, 000 yards away, where missiles were stored horizontally in underground magazines. In the late 1950s and early '60s, a second Nike, called Hercules, was introduced to counter the apocalyptic threat presented by Soviet intercontinental ballistic missiles. The buildings and foundations that remain including the base of the radar dome are rusted and graffiti-laden testaments to an age when missile crises, the imminent threat of nuclear war, emergency alarms, and school children hiding under desks were on everyone's mind.
